.NOW...
Through 7 pm, scattered showers with isolated thunderstorms will
stretch through the coastal waters of the northern Gulf waters
through the nearshore waters of the Middle and Lower Keys, and into
the Straits of Florida. The stronger of the activity will be capable
of blinding downpours, wind gusts of 25 to 30 knots, and occasional
lightning strikes. Island communities of the Lower Keys can expect at
around a quarter of an inch of additional rainfall. On Key West at
the Triangle flooded roadways are being reported, though, receding.
